Ireland is the largest tea consumer in the world. They take their tea VERY seriously! You won't find a convention, work meeting or other event that does not allow for a morning or afternoon tea break on the schedule! Everybody has tea in Ireland.

To have a nice cup of tea you add the milk to the tea cup first and then you pour in the tea.

Irish tea is served generally three times a day; 11:00 in the morning, 3:00-5:00 for afternoon tea and a high tea at 6:00 pm, serving as the evening meal. Afternoon tea is the more "fancy" of the three teas- the one with scones, breads, jam, curds and other dainties.
